Dumbbell Hammer Curl

Dumbbell Hammer Curl

Stand tall with a dumbbell in each hand, arms at your sides and palms facing your body. Keeping your elbows close, curl the dumbbells up without rotating your wrists. Squeeze your biceps at the top, then lower the weight slowly. Your grip should stay neutral throughout the movement.
